Adnan Januzaj Transfer from Sevilla to Anderlecht

AS has reported on the potential transfer situation involving Adnan Januzaj, focusing on Anderlecht's interest in the player. Januzaj, who joined Sevilla in the summer of 2022 from Real Sociedad, has struggled to establish himself as a regular in the team's lineup. With a substantial salary and having already been loaned out twice—once to Basaksehir in Turkey and again to Las Palmas last season—Anderlecht is now showing interest in acquiring him. The Belgian club, which has a history of taking Sevilla players on loan, may pursue a similar arrangement for Januzaj. The final decision regarding his future lies with Sevilla's new sporting director, Antonio Cordón, and the coach, Matías Almeyda.
